As of March 26, 2025, Sunnyvale, California has 15 Affordable Housing complexes. There are 396 section 8 apartments and 913 approved low-income housing units. There are 2 Housing Authorities that serve the area and their contact information can be found below.

The Santa Clara County Housing Authority will pay about 70% of a tenants rent with the tenant being responsible for the other 30%.

The average property rent in Sunnyvale, CA is $3,404.
